8 / 31 page ![]() FOR AUTOMOTIVE 125°C OPERATION 2-WIRE INTERVAL TIMER CONVENIENCE TIMER S-35740 Series Rev.1.1_00 8 DC Electrical Characteristics Table 7 (Ta = −40°C to +125°C, VSS = 0 V unless otherwise specified) (Crystal oscillator (NX3215SA, CL = 6.0 pF) manufactured by Nihon Dempa Kogyo Co., Ltd.) Item Symbol Applied Pin Condition Min. Typ. Max. Unit Current consumption 1 *1 IDD1 − VDD = 3.0 V, Ta = −40°C to +85°C, Out of communication, ENBL pin = VSS, INT pin = no load − 1.7 3.0 μA VDD = 3.0 V, Ta = +125°C, Out of communication, ENBL pin = VSS, INT pin = no load − 2.7 4.5 μA Current consumption 2 IDD2 − VDD = 3.0 V, Ta = −40°C to +85°C, Out of communication, ENBL pin = VDD, INT pin output = 1.024 kHz, INT pin = no load *1 − 0.2 0.38 μA VDD = 3.0 V, Ta = +125°C, Out of communication, ENBL pin = VDD, INT pin output = 1.024 kHz, INT pin = no load *1 − 0.7 0.98 μA VDD = 3.0 V, Ta = −40°C to +85°C, Out of communication, ENBL pin = VDD, INT pin output = 1.024 kHz, INT pin = no load *2 − 0.35 0.55 μA VDD = 3.0 V, Ta = +125°C, Out of communication, ENBL pin = VDD, INT pin output = 1.024 kHz, INT pin = no load *2 − 1.0 1.4 μA Current consumption 3 IDD3 − VDD = 3.0 V, fSCL = 1 MHz, During communication, ENBL pin = VDD, INT pin = no load − 170 300 μA High level input leakage current IIZH SDA, SCL, ENBL VIN = VDD −0.5 − 0.5 μA Low level input leakage current IIZL SDA, SCL, ENBL VIN = VSS −0.5 − 0.5 μA High level output leakage current IOZH SDA, INT *1 VOUT = VDD −0.5 − 0.5 μA Low level output leakage current IOZL SDA, INT *1 VOUT = VSS −0.5 − 0.5 μA High level input voltage VIH SDA, SCL, ENBL − 0.7 × VDD − VSS + 5.5 V Low level input voltage VIL SDA, SCL, ENBL − VSS − 0.3 − 0.3 × VDD V High level output voltage *2 VOH INT IOH = −0.4 mA 0.8 × VDD − − V Low level output voltage VOL SDA, INT IOL = 2.0 mA − − 0.4 V *1. When Nch open-drain output is selected. *2. When CMOS output is selected. |
